Abstract
A mechanism is provided for weighted history allocation prediction. For each member in a plurality of members in a lower level cache, an associated reference counter is initialized to an initial value based on an operation type that caused data to be allocated to a member location of the member. For each access to the member in the lower level cache, the associated reference counter is incremented. Responsive to a new allocation of data to the lower level cache and responsive to the new allocation of data requiring the victimization of another member in the lower level cache, a member of the lower level cache is identified that has a lowest reference count value in its associated reference counter. The member with the lowest reference count value in its associated reference counter is then evicted.
